The Tomato Plant That Quietly Taught Me Life
At the start of every winter in Dubai, I have a little ritual, I shop for plants for the season and every year, despite failing more than succeeding, I still
find myself trying to grow vegetables in Dubai’s harsh weather. The believer in me refuses to give up.
This time, I bought two tomato saplings. I watered them regularly, added fertilizer, cared for them with patience and hope. The plants stayed alive, but they never truly grew. No flowers, no fruits and eventually, they died.
I remember wondering, what more did they possibly need? I had done everything right.
A few days later, I noticed a tiny plant growing unexpectedly in another pot that already had a palm in it. I assumed it was just another random bush and paid little attention to it. But within days, it grew rapidly, soon it had flowers and before I could even process what was happening, those flowers had turned into cherry tomatoes. The plant was suddenly overflowing with life. And I stood there staring at it, completely taken by surprise.
It felt like life was gently reminding me of something important: Sometimes, the things we hold onto the tightest do not bloom under pressure. And sometimes, the moment we let go, life quietly gives us exactly what we were asking for, in the most beautiful and unexpected way.
This little tomato plant brought some beautiful lessons for me on the surface:
• Not everything grows through force; some things grow through surrender
• Effort matters, but timing and environment matter too
• Life often works in ways we cannot plan or predict
• What is meant for you may arrive through a completely different path
• Faith is continuing to believe, even after disappointment
• Sometimes letting go is not giving up, it is making space
Life always knocks at our door to give us signs for things we may really need to hear… the question is, are we truly observing? Are we listening?
